Ending the Stigma Survivors Face on College Campuses
Intimate partner violence and sexual assault are difficult issues for college personnel and students to address. In this Collection, we focus on how to end the stigma that survivors of intimate partner violence and sexual assault face on college campuses. We believe that colleges and universities can work proactively to promote safe campus environments and prevent abuse, support survivors, and hold offenders accountable.
